     32 #ifndef _ARM_INT_LIMITS_H_
     33 #define _ARM_INT_LIMITS_H_
     34 
     35 #ifdef __SIG_ATOMIC_MAX__
     36 #include <sys/common_int_limits.h>
     37 #else
     38 /*
     39  * 7.18.2 Limits of specified-width integer types
     40  */
     41 
     42 /* 7.18.2.1 Limits of exact-width integer types */
     43 
     44 /* minimum values of exact-width signed integer types */
     45 #define	INT8_MIN	(-0x7f-1)			/* int8_t	  */
     46 #define	INT16_MIN	(-0x7fff-1)			/* int16_t	  */
     47 #define	INT32_MIN	(-0x7fffffff-1)			/* int32_t	  */
     48 #define	INT64_MIN	(-0x7fffffffffffffffLL-1)	/* int64_t	  */
     49 
     50 /* maximum values of exact-width signed integer types */
     51 #define	INT8_MAX	0x7f				/* int8_t	  */
     52 #define	INT16_MAX	0x7fff				/* int16_t	  */
     53 #define	INT32_MAX	0x7fffffff			/* int32_t	  */
     54 #define	INT64_MAX	0x7fffffffffffffffLL		/* int64_t	  */
     55 
     56 /* maximum values of exact-width unsigned integer types */
     57 #define	UINT8_MAX	0xff				/* uint8_t	  */
     58 #define	UINT16_MAX	0xffff				/* uint16_t	  */
     59 #define	UINT32_MAX	0xffffffffU			/* uint32_t	  */
     60 #define	UINT64_MAX	0xffffffffffffffffULL		/* uint64_t	  */
     61 
     62 /* 7.18.2.2 Limits of minimum-width integer types */
     63 
     64 /* minimum values of minimum-width signed integer types */
     65 #define	INT_LEAST8_MIN	(-0x7f-1)			/* int_least8_t	  */
     66 #define	INT_LEAST16_MIN	(-0x7fff-1)			/* int_least16_t  */
     67 #define	INT_LEAST32_MIN	(-0x7fffffff-1)			/* int_least32_t  */
     68 #define	INT_LEAST64_MIN	(-0x7fffffffffffffffLL-1)	/* int_least64_t  */
     69 
     70 /* maximum values of minimum-width signed integer types */
     71 #define	INT_LEAST8_MAX	0x7f				/* int_least8_t	  */
     72 #define	INT_LEAST16_MAX	0x7fff				/* int_least16_t  */
     73 #define	INT_LEAST32_MAX	0x7fffffff			/* int_least32_t  */
     74 #define	INT_LEAST64_MAX	0x7fffffffffffffffLL		/* int_least64_t  */
     75 
     76 /* maximum values of minimum-width unsigned integer types */
     77 #define	UINT_LEAST8_MAX	 0xff				/* uint_least8_t  */
     78 #define	UINT_LEAST16_MAX 0xffff				/* uint_least16_t */
     79 #define	UINT_LEAST32_MAX 0xffffffffU			/* uint_least32_t */
     80 #define	UINT_LEAST64_MAX 0xffffffffffffffffULL		/* uint_least64_t */
     81 
     82 /* 7.18.2.3 Limits of fastest minimum-width integer types */
     83 
     84 /* minimum values of fastest minimum-width signed integer types */
     85 #define	INT_FAST8_MIN	(-0x7fffffff-1)			/* int_fast8_t	  */
     86 #define	INT_FAST16_MIN	(-0x7fffffff-1)			/* int_fast16_t	  */
     87 #define	INT_FAST32_MIN	(-0x7fffffff-1)			/* int_fast32_t	  */
     88 #define	INT_FAST64_MIN	(-0x7fffffffffffffffLL-1)	/* int_fast64_t	  */
     89 
     90 /* maximum values of fastest minimum-width signed integer types */
     91 #define	INT_FAST8_MAX	0x7fffffff			/* int_fast8_t	  */
     92 #define	INT_FAST16_MAX	0x7fffffff			/* int_fast16_t	  */
     93 #define	INT_FAST32_MAX	0x7fffffff			/* int_fast32_t	  */
     94 #define	INT_FAST64_MAX	0x7fffffffffffffffLL		/* int_fast64_t	  */
     95 
     96 /* maximum values of fastest minimum-width unsigned integer types */
     97 #define	UINT_FAST8_MAX	0xffffffffU			/* uint_fast8_t	  */
     98 #define	UINT_FAST16_MAX	0xffffffffU			/* uint_fast16_t  */
     99 #define	UINT_FAST32_MAX	0xffffffffU			/* uint_fast32_t  */
    100 #define	UINT_FAST64_MAX	0xffffffffffffffffULL		/* uint_fast64_t  */
    101 
    102 /* 7.18.2.4 Limits of integer types capable of holding object pointers */
    103 
    104 #ifdef _LP64
    105 #define	INTPTR_MIN	(-0x7fffffffffffffffL-1)	/* intptr_t	  */
    106 #define	INTPTR_MAX	0x7fffffffffffffffL		/* intptr_t	  */
    107 #define	UINTPTR_MAX	0xffffffffffffffffUL		/* uintptr_t	  */
    108 #else
    109 #define	INTPTR_MIN	(-0x7fffffffL-1)		/* intptr_t	  */
    110 #define	INTPTR_MAX	0x7fffffffL			/* intptr_t	  */
    111 #define	UINTPTR_MAX	0xffffffffUL			/* uintptr_t	  */
    112 #endif
    113 
    114 /* 7.18.2.5 Limits of greatest-width integer types */
    115 
    116 #define	INTMAX_MIN	(-0x7fffffffffffffffLL-1)	/* intmax_t	  */
    117 #define	INTMAX_MAX	0x7fffffffffffffffLL		/* intmax_t	  */
    118 #define	UINTMAX_MAX	0xffffffffffffffffULL		/* uintmax_t	  */
    119 
    120 
    121 /*
    122  * 7.18.3 Limits of other integer types
    123  */
    124 
    125 /* limits of ptrdiff_t */
    126 #ifdef _LP64
    127 #define	PTRDIFF_MIN	(-0x7fffffffffffffffL-1)	/* ptrdiff_t	  */
    128 #define	PTRDIFF_MAX	0x7fffffffffffffffL		/* ptrdiff_t	  */
    129 #else
    130 #define	PTRDIFF_MIN	(-0x7fffffffL-1)		/* ptrdiff_t	  */
    131 #define	PTRDIFF_MAX	0x7fffffffL			/* ptrdiff_t	  */
    132 #endif
    133 
    134 /* limits of sig_atomic_t */
    135 #define	SIG_ATOMIC_MIN	(-0x7fffffff-1)			/* sig_atomic_t	  */
    136 #define	SIG_ATOMIC_MAX	0x7fffffff			/* sig_atomic_t	  */
    137 
    138 /* limit of size_t */
    139 #ifdef _LP64
    140 #define	SIZE_MAX	0xffffffffffffffffUL		/* size_t	  */
    141 #else
    142 #define	SIZE_MAX	0xffffffffUL			/* size_t	  */
    143 #endif
    144 #endif
    145 
    146 #endif /* !_ARM_INT_LIMITS_H_ */
